WAT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review

587 of the 5,075 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Waters Corp (WAT)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$14.4B — up 2.7% from $14.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 65 funds opened new WAT positions and 39 closed out — a net gain of 26 holders — while 168 added to existing stakes and 234 trimmed.

The largest buyer was O'Shaughnessy Asset Management, adding an estimated $29M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$49.8M.
